Transaction 07b356792b39abe903ce86eb23ff7f0a201c2fad1f7d75721a6c1a54379ac870
1 Input
1 Output
-
07b356792b39abe903ce86eb23ff7f0a201c2fad1f7d75721a6c1a54379ac870:0
- value
- 2770988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f964bb09f3ce4ae5958cdad01d5b8c565ffa60e OP_EQUAL
- address
- 3EnEbhdR8wVerBWDxjC6tY6d49vEk4J23W